My Dearest Nemesis Episode 8 Reactions: The Short-Lived Dating Era Leaves Fans with Butterflies and Heartbreak

My Dearest Nemesis Episode 8 reactions are out and while a majority of these speak about the lovely dating era of our protagonists, they end with heartbreak and a dreadful feeling for the couple. The episode brought in a heartwarming feeling of love for fans as the couples all went through a period of happiness, but the ending left us anticipating what would happen in the upcoming week. 

The show (그놈은 흑염룡) follows the reunion of two people as acquaintances at work who met through an online game which ended in a sudden breakup. While online romance doesn’t play out to be as perfect as Moon Ga-young’s characters hoped for, she holds on to a grudge for years into the future.

Coming back to the latest episode begins with the long-awaited dating era of our beloved chaotic couple- Su-jeong and Ju-yeon, who have snuck into our hearts with their individual charm that only increased when they started to show up together. However, the highlight of the episode remains the final scene where Black Dragon (Choi Hyun-wook) and Strawberry (Moon Ga-young) come face to face and leave us all heartbroken by their short dating era. These two were adorable while they lasted, and now it is time for new chaos to erupt as the two need to work together despite their history together. Meanwhile, fans are saddened by this turn of events and they take to X to show their feelings.
